What's Happening?
The National Republican Congressional Committee (NRCC) has expanded its 2026 midterm target list, adding eight new seats in a strategic move to bolster its majority in the House of Representatives. This expansion is part of the NRCC's 'MAGA Majority'
program, which aims to defend and flip key districts across the Midwest and Far West. The NRCC's confidence is bolstered by a significant fundraising advantage over the Democratic Congressional Campaign Committee (DCCC), with $78.2 million in cash on hand.

What's Next?
As the midterm elections approach, both the NRCC and DCCC will intensify their efforts to secure vulnerable seats. The GOP's strategy includes responding to recent redistricting challenges, such as those in Virginia, and leveraging its financial resources to support candidates in targeted districts.
